Step-by-Step Process
Seek Medical Attention: The health and wellness of individuals included should constantly precede. Immediately seek medical assistance, even for small injuries, to document the occurrence.

Report the Incident: Depending on the type of [Accident Settlement Lawyer](https://grillrifle22.werite.net/15-of-the-most-popular-injury-settlement-lawyer-bloggers-you-need-to-follow), guarantee that it is reported to the suitable authorities-- be it the police, office safety officer, or hospital.

Collect Evidence: Collect evidence to support the claim. This can consist of photos of the [Accident Injury Attorney](https://elearnportal.science/wiki/The_Reasons_To_Focus_On_Making_Improvements_Motorcycle_Accident_Lawyer) scene, witness statements, medical records, and occurrence reports.

Speak With a Legal Professional: In many cases, working with a lawyer who focuses on injury or [Accident Injury Legal Advice](https://pad.stuve.uni-ulm.de/s/WXDtszZ98) claims can reinforce the opportunities of a successful outcome.

Submit the Claim: Submit the claim with the relevant insurance company. This might include filling out specific kinds and providing the gathered proof.

Negotiate the Settlement: Insurance companies frequently propose a preliminary settlement. Be prepared to negotiate to ensure a fair compensation amount.

Get Compensation: Once a contract is reached, compensation will be provided, either in a swelling sum or structured payments.

The majority of jurisdictions have a statute of restrictions that determines for how long you have to sue. This period typically ranges from one to 3 years from the date of the accident, but it's important to check local laws.
Q2: What if I was partially at fault for the accident?
In many places, compensation can still be granted even if you share some fault. This is called relative neglect, where damages are lowered according to the degree of fault.
Q3: How do I prove that the other celebration was irresponsible?
To prove carelessness, you typically must establish 4 aspects: task of care, breach of that task, causation, and damages. Experience declarations, expert opinions, and paperwork all assistance support a carelessness claim.
